Not later than 1 year after the date of the enactment of this Act, the Director of National Intelligence shall— develop a plan for the development and resourcing of a modern digital ecosystem that embraces state-of-the-art tools and modern processes to enable development, testing, fielding, and continuous updating of artificial intelligence-powered applications at speed and scale from headquarters to the tactical edge; and submit to the Select Committee on Intelligence of the Senate and the Permanent Select Committee on Intelligence of the House of Representatives the plan developed under paragraph (1). At a minimum, the plan required by subsection
(a)shall include the following: A roadmap for adopting a hoteling model to allow trusted small- and medium-sized artificial intelligence companies access to classified facilities on a flexible basis. An open architecture and an evolving reference design and guidance for needed technical investments in the proposed ecosystem that address issues, including common interfaces, authentication, applications, platforms, software, hardware, and data infrastructure. A governance structure, together with associated policies and guidance, to drive the implementation of the reference throughout the intelligence community on a federated basis. Recommendations to ensure that use of artificial intelligence and associated data in Federal Government operations comport with rights relating to freedom of expression, equal protection, privacy, and due process. The plan submitted under subsection (a)(2) shall be submitted in unclassified form, but may include a classified annex.
